Responsibilities

  • Conducts routine and required audits of physician and other medical staff documentation for legibility, completeness, timeliness, and authentication.
  • Conducts a complete medical record review on each client's discharge record to ensure quality and accuracy, including correct diagnosis coding (ICD 9 and ICD-10) to prevent fraud and abuse.
  • Conducts audits for The Joint Commission (TJC), Center for Medicare/Medicaid Services (CMS), and Office of the Inspector General (OIG) to ensure compliance with standards, regulations, and WSH policies.
  • Assembles and performs discharge analysis/reanalysis on discharged medical records per TJC, CMS standards/requirements, and WSH policy.
  • Codes diagnoses (Axis I - V) using the IDC-9-CM, IDC10-CM, and DSM IV-R coding manuals.
  • Indexes diagnoses using the Disease Index and catalogs all patients in the physician's index using the WSH database (Cache) system.
  • Coordinates hospital admissions within required timeframes, working with WSH admission staff to accurately complete the admission process, including diagnostic coding and paperwork.
  • Assembles necessary documentation and incorporates it into the initial development of the patient record.
  • Copies and distributes all admission paperwork and time-sensitive correspondence.
  • Completes the review, oversight, and/or processes requests for public record disclosure and protected health information.
  • Documents, tracks, and reviews each request, ensuring adherence to all legal requirements for the release of client information.
  • Contacts requestors to clarify the scope of records needed, adhering to legally required timeframes.
  • Works with ward hospital staff to identify active records responsive to the request.
  • Processes requests, redacts record information, and/or instructs subordinate staff in redaction.
  • Prepares record information for sending, using computers, microfiche, scanners, and printers.
  • Documents requests and retains required paperwork, assuring accuracy in all phases of the release request.
  • Provides assistance to medical staff/management teams in research regarding medical records.
  • Assists with training for RHIT students during their clinical work at WSH.
  • Assists with records retention scheduling and review to ensure compliance with legal requirements for state hospitals and upkeep of the WSH records retention schedule.
  • Identifies records for archiving and destruction.
